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of System: Different systems, such as reverse osmosis, water softeners, and UV purifiers, have varying costs.
- Water Quality: The initial quality of your water can influence the type and complexity of treatment required.
- Installation Complexity: Homes with complicated plumbing setups may incur higher installation costs.
- Maintenance Requirements: Systems with frequent maintenance needs can add to the overall cost over time.
- System Capacity: Larger systems designed for high water usage will generally cost more than smaller units.
- Brand and Model: Premium brands and advanced models come with higher price tags.
- Local Labor Rates: Labor costs in Warwick, RI, can vary, impacting the total installation expense.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Warwick, RI) |
---|---|
Water Softener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Reverse Osmosis System | $300 - $1,500 |
UV Water Purifier | $500 - $1,200 |
Whole House Filtration System |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Annual Maintenance | $100 - $300 |
Water Testing | $50 - $200 |
